Kano community rejects N10m bribe to cover up suspected drug trafficking

Residents of Bajallabe, around the FCE Gate 1 axis in Kano metropolis, have rejected an alleged N10 million bribe offered to them to conceal the discovery of a vehicle suspected to be carrying illicit drugs.

The incident occurred in the early hours of Tuesday, August 25, 2026 after residents became suspicious of a Golf car allegedly loaded with substances suspected to be illicit drugs and parked alongside a motorcycle near a residential building in the community.

The development was disclosed by the Kano State Multi-Agency Task Force on Drug Abuse and Illicit Substances in a statement signed by its spokesman, Lamara Garba, on Tuesday.

According to the task force, residents approached the driver of the vehicle to ascertain the contents of the car after becoming suspicious of its presence in the area.

It said the driver allegedly offered N10 million to community representatives and vigilante personnel at the scene in an attempt to persuade them to overlook the discovery.

The residents and vigilantes, however, reportedly rejected the offer and insisted that the appropriate authorities be invited to investigate the matter.

The task force said the chairman of the local vigilante group subsequently contacted its office to report the incident.

As tension reportedly mounted at the scene, the vigilante chairman also alerted the Nigeria Police Force, Rijiyar Zaki Division, to prevent a possible breakdown of law and order.

Police personnel responded to the scene and took custody of the suspected vehicle and individuals involved before transferring them to the Rijiyar Zaki Police Division for further investigation.

Operatives of the Multi-Agency Task Force also joined the relevant authorities at the scene to support the investigation into the circumstances surrounding the discovery.

The task force stressed that the substances recovered from the vehicle had not been conclusively identified as illicit drugs. It said the materials were only suspected illicit substances and that their precise nature and status would be determined through investigation and, where necessary, laboratory examination.

Commending the residents and vigilantes, the Chairman of the Kano State Multi-Agency Task Force on Drug Abuse and Illicit Substances, Muhyi Magaji Rimin Gado, described their action as an example of courage, vigilance and civic responsibility.

He said the decision to reject the alleged financial inducement demonstrated the important role communities could play in combating drug trafficking and substance abuse.

He said the community’s decision to alert law enforcement authorities, rather than confronting the suspects or taking the law into its own hands, was crucial to maintaining peace and ensuring due process.

The task force further disclosed that the property where the suspected substances were found would be sealed in line with an Executive Order recently signed by Kano State  Governor Abba Kabir Yusuf.

It said other necessary measures would also be taken in accordance with the provisions of the order.

The task force urged residents across the state to remain vigilant and promptly report suspicious activities involving the trafficking, distribution, storage or sale of illicit drugs and other prohibited substances.
